Ron Dennis McLaren MP4-12C

You may remember our story of McLaren having some teething problems with their first batch of brand new MP4-12C cars. As a response to that news McLaren’s newly established road car division and former F1 head Ron Dennis has send a personally signed letter to all customers mentioning the problems and stating his personal frustration.

In the letter which was posted on Teamspeed, Dennis states that they are “experiencing some early software bugs resulting in unnecessarily sensitive warning lights, battery drainage in certain conditions and IRIS performance issues”. The technicians at Woking are working hard to fix the issues to ensure that any inconvenience to the owners is kept to a minimum. At some point, each 12C has to come back to a local dealer so that the software can be upgraded. As a compensation Dennis sent a free copy of ‘McLaren: The Wins’ – a coffee table edition along with his letter.

This gesture by McLaren shows a true commitment of the company to fix any problems customers may have, but is a free book enough compensation for the grief customers have now? We have our thoughts, but it is up to the customers to decide if they are ok with this kind of compensation.

It is with both pleasure and frustration that I am writing to you at this early stage in your ownership of the McLaren MP4-12C. Pleasure because you are now part of our McLaren family and have bought into what I believe to be both the best car in its class, and the most exciting automotive adventure in decades; but frustration on a personal level because we have not yet been able to deliver on the high standards that we have promised and that should come as given with the McLaren brand. We have built up our McLaren businesses over the past decades based on our determination to be the best, and that is no different for the MP4-12C and all of our future cars.

When we began working on the MP4-12C, we were determined to deliver not only the best car in its class, but also the best ownership experience. We believe that the performance and driving experience of the MP4-12C is world class. However, along the road to achieving our goals, we will experience challenges. As you will have already heard from my staff, we are experiencing some early software bugs resulting in unnecessarily sensitive warning lights, battery drainage in certain conditions and IRIS performance issues. My team and the McLaren retailers are working with the pace and intensity that the McLaren brand demands to fully resolve these bugs rapidly and effectively to ensure that any inconvenience to you is kept to a minimum. It will however require your 12C to come back to your dealer at some point so that we can upgrade the software on your car. I hope that the way we deal with these issues sets us apart and is to the standard you would expect from McLaren.

We know you share our passion for racing, therefore as a token of my appreciation for your support during this time, your retailer will be giving you a pre-release copy of the new ‘McLaren: The Wins’ coffee table book. I hope that you enjoy the stories behind what makes McLaren winners and that this, in some small way, reminds you how much we appreciate your faith in us. We want to win on the road as well as the track, and we will work tirelessly to achieve this goal.
